As a lawyer by profession, Nilda Inés Brovida could never foresee a career in the field of engineering and technology. However, the lure of upholding a rich family legacy and the desire to grow a business within her own lineage was irresistible and acted as a powerful motivator that propelled Nilda into the realm of manufacturing and international business. “When I finished my university studies, I made the decision to join the company to make it grow internationally,” reminisces Nilda Ines Brovida, the President at Telmec Pumps. This decision was not merely about taking over a family business; it was about transforming it.
Telmec Pumps, founded in 1967, has grown under her stewardship and has been catapulted into a globally recognized entity, primarily serving companies that produce synthetic fibres. As its President, Nilda has established herself as a global leader synonymous with cutting-edge innovation and engineering precision.
Nilda’s transition into the engineering world required a deep dive into the technicalities of production processes. Understanding the intricacies of the pumps Telmec manufactures was crucial for Nilda to drive international sales effectively. Today, she oversees all global representatives, client contracts, and sales, ensuring Telmec’s products meet stringent quality standards and international expectations.

Recognitions and Accolades: A Testament to Excellence
Nilda’s contributions to the industry and her community have never gone unnoticed. Her numerous awards and recognitions reflect her dedication to creating impact. From being named an Outstanding Person of the Community by the Rotary Club of Avellaneda to receiving the Annual Innovative Women Award by the Hon’ble Chamber of Senators of the Province of Buenos Aires, her accolades are a testament to her excellence.
In 2003, she was recognized for her career in the field of Production and Employment in the city of Avellaneda, and in 2005, she received recognition for her career and performance from the Hon’ble Deliberative Council of the City of Avellaneda. Her contributions were further acknowledged with the Title of Meritocratic Nobility awarded by the OMHS in 2006 and a distinction on International Women’s Day by the Ombudsman’s Office of the City of Avellaneda in 2007. Her efforts in developing the first industrial team of Young Entrepreneurs were recognized by the Industrial Union of Avellaneda in 2011, and she was honoured by the National University of Avellaneda in 2014 for her career achievements.
Nilda’s leadership role extends further beyond her individual accolades. Sworn in as the President of the Industrial Union of Avellaneda from 2004 to 2008, and again from 2021 to 2024, Nilda has been instrumental in driving forward the region’s economic growth. Her recent re-election for another two-year term underscores her dedication to the cause of society and the industry. Under her guidance, the Industrial Union works tirelessly to solve local problems and propose innovative ideas for the betterment of Avellaneda’s industrial, commercial, and service sectors.
